The Backbone of Structured Data: Data Tables

So, what’s the first thing you should know about structured data in Pega? It’s all about data tables. Think of data tables as the sturdy filing cabinets of your digital world—each drawer meticulously arranged in rows and columns, where every piece of information has its place. This structured approach is essential for organized, efficient querying, retrieval, and manipulation.

Picture this: you have a plethora of customer data that needs easy access, neat organization, and a reliable schema. You wouldn’t want to rummage through a chaotic mess, right? This is where data tables come to the rescue. They're designed specifically for structured data, making it a no-brainer when you're building applications or managing information that requires a consistent access pattern.

Beyond Tables: What About Data Pages?

Let’s take a quick detour. Have you ever heard of data pages? While they play an equally important role in the Pega ecosystem, they aren’t about storing data in the same way that data tables are. Instead, they act as a caching mechanism, offering a way to present data to user interfaces and processes. Think of data pages as friendly guides who gather information from various sources and deliver it to you on a silver platter, but they don’t stick around to store the goods themselves.

So, while data pages are crucial for managing how data flows and presents itself, they aren’t the heavy-duty solution one might need for actual storage. They retrieve data, often from databases or web services, but that data needs a home— and that home is usually a data table.

The Broader Picture: Data Lakes and Data Streams

Now, let’s not forget about data lakes and data streams— two heavy hitters that serve different purposes in the data architecture realm.

Ever heard the adage, “One size doesn’t fit all?” Well, it holds true here. Data lakes are like vast oceans that hold a treasure trove of unstructured or semi-structured data. If you’ve got a variety of diverse data types, data lakes are your go-to. However, they aren’t designed with structured data in mind. If you’re looking to extract specific, structured information efficiently, a data lake might make your life harder rather than easier.

On the other hand, data streams are the dynamic children in this data family. They’re all about real-time processing, designed for scenarios where data is continually flowing in. Imagine live updates from social media feeds or continuous sensor data from IoT devices— this is where data streams shine. But again, this isn’t about storage, especially not structured storage; it’s more about handling and processing data on the fly.
